Abstract
The utility model discloses a static proof keyboard including an upper lid and a lower lid of a keyboard, a keystoke assembly, a PCB and a printed circuit thin film, in which a conductive material is attached on a contact face between the printed circuit thin film and the keystoke assembly to form a conductive layer, a static discharging loop can be formed in time during a keyboard operation so as to protect an integrate circuit for protecting the keyboard from being attacked by static, and the utility model has advantages of simple structure, low cost, etc.
Description
Technical field
The utility model relates to a kind of antistatic keyboard.
Background technology
Present keyboard use comfort and function are more and more perfect.Keyboard if any increasing microphone and horn function has and can warm oneself and the dustproof keyboard, has pair keyboard each several part shape to improve the raising operator and uses comfort or the like.Because the contact-making surface of button assembly and printed circuit film is easy to generate static,, might make keyboard integrated circuit destruction under attack even have influence on the operator if untimely static is eliminated.
Summary of the invention
The purpose of this utility model is to provide a kind of antistatic keyboard that can in time the static that produces be eliminated.
To achieve these goals, the utility model adopts following technical scheme: comprise the keyboard upper and lower covers, and button assembly, pcb board and printed circuit film adhere to conductive materials on the printed circuit film, and conductive materials is connected with ground wire.Contact-making surface at printed circuit film and button assembly is provided with one deck conductive materials and constitutes the loop, and on certain point of loop, be connected with ground wire, being equivalent to whole loop is ground connection, thereby contact with button assembly or other reason when producing static at printed circuit film, can in time the static that produces be eliminated by the galvanic circle.
As a kind of optimal way of technique scheme, form conductive layer on the contact-making surface of conductive materials attached to printed circuit film and button assembly, conductive materials is connected with the ground wire of pcb board.
Further improvement as above-mentioned preferred version, conductive layer can cover whole printed circuit film, also can on whole printed circuit film, distribute as net shape, and adhere to conductive materials and be in the latticed galvanic circle or other similar pattern distribution at the location hole periphery, its objective is to make whole printed circuit film each point have the galvanic circle as far as possible, thereby make the static that produces in time eliminate.The leading point that conductive layer is connected with the ground wire of keyboard pcb board be arranged on printed circuit film switching node near, connect for convenience.
The utility model is owing to adopt technique scheme; on the contact-making surface of printed circuit film and button assembly, form the static discharge loop; advantages such as thereby the integrated circuit of protection keyboard is not attacked by static, and the utlity model has simplicity of design, and is with low cost.
Description of drawings
Fig. 1 is a kind of partial structurtes schematic diagram of the present utility model;
Fig. 2 is the structural representation of conductive layer of the present utility model.
Embodiment
Below in conjunction with Figure of description, the utility model is further described by specific embodiment.
As shown in Figure 1, the utility model comprises keyboard upper and lower covers 1,2, button assembly 3 and printed circuit film 4, on the contact-making surface of printed circuit film 4 and button assembly 3, adhere to conductive materials, specifically be by the upper surface of method of printing with conductive materials attached to printed circuit film 4, also can adopt plating or other physics and chemical method, selected material is the silver slurry, can certainly select other conductive materials for use.As shown in Figure 2, conductive layer 5 attached to printed circuit film 4 distributes as net shape, with the conductive layer 5 of circular silver slurry and be in the latticed galvanic circle, conductive layer 5 can cover whole printed circuit film or other similar pattern distributes at location hole 8 periphery.The leading point 6 of the discharge loop that conductive layer 5 forms be positioned at printed circuit film 4 switching node 7 near; and this leading point 6 is connected with the ground wire of keyboard pcb board 9; make whole discharge loop link to each other with ground; when keyboard operation, can in time form the static discharge loop, thereby the integrated circuit of protection keyboard is not attacked by static.
